
CZ 400 MX Type 981

Introducing the 1974 CZ 400 MX Type 981, a formidable contender in the cross-motocross category that perfectly embodies the spirit of off-road racing. Built by the renowned Czech manufacturer CZ, this motorcycle was designed for serious enthusiasts who crave performance and durability on rugged terrains. Priced at an accessible US$ 1200 (depending on country and additional factors), the 400 MX Type 981 offers riders an authentic experience at an affordable entry point into the world of motocross. At the heart of the 400 MX Type 981 lies a robust single-cylinder, two-stroke engine with a displacement of 400.00 ccm, delivering a potent 42 HP at 6800 RPM. This power translates into exhilarating acceleration and a top speed of 80.5 km/h (50.0 mph), making it a thrilling ride on both tracks and trails. The engine features a 10.5:1 compression ratio and is fed by a Jikov carburettor, ensuring optimal fuel delivery for spirited rides. With a four-speed gearbox and a chain final drive, the 400 MX Type 981 provides riders with a seamless powerband, capable of tackling a variety of terrains with ease. When it comes to handling and comfort, the 1974 CZ 400 MX Type 981 is equipped with a tubular steel frame that offers both strength and agility. The oil-filled front suspension boasts 170 mm of travel, ensuring that the bike can absorb the bumps of off-road riding, while the rear suspension provides an additional 90 mm of travel for a balanced ride. The drum brakes, with their expanding design, offer reliable stopping power, although they may not match the performance of modern disc systems. With a seat height of 836 mm and a ground clearance of 236 mm, the bike is accessible for a variety of riders, making it an excellent choice for both newcomers and seasoned motocross veterans. **
